Taxonomic opinions (11) - view classification
'Chinianasteridae belongs to Goniactinida' according to D. B. Blake and T. E. Guensburg 1993
'Cnemidactinidae belongs to Uractinina' according to D. B. Blake and T. E. Guensburg 1993
'Cnemidactis macroadambulacralatas belongs to Cnemidactis' according to D. B. Blake and T. E. Guensburg 1993
'Cnemidactis belongs to Cnemidactinidae' according to D. B. Blake and T. E. Guensburg 1993
'Goniactinida belongs to Somasteroidea' according to D. B. Blake and T. E. Guensburg 1993
'Ophioxenikos langenheimi belongs to Ophioxenikos' according to D. B. Blake and T. E. Guensburg 1993
'Ophioxenikos belongs to Chinianasteridae' according to D. B. Blake and T. E. Guensburg 1993
'Somasteroidea was reranked as a class and belongs to Stelleroidea' according to D. B. Blake and T. E. Guensburg 1993
'Stibaraster ratcliffei belongs to Stibaraster' according to D. B. Blake and T. E. Guensburg 1993
'Stibaraster belongs to Uractinina' according to D. B. Blake and T. E. Guensburg 1993
'Urasterina is corrected as Uractinina and belongs to Asteroidea' according to D. B. Blake and T. E. Guensburg 1993
